Supply Chain Optimization for Natural Gas Installation Using Dynamic Programming and Markov Chains Universidad Privada del Norte - (PE), Perú This paper proposes a hybrid decision-making model for optimizing the material supply chain innatural gas installation projects, with a focus on companies providing natural gas installation services for condominiums, residential complexes, and large-scale residential civil works in Peru. In a context characterized by constrained budgets and critical delivery times, the model integrates Deterministic Dynamic Programming (DDP) for optimal supplier selection and Markov Chains to assess operational resilience. The results indicate that, after adjusting demand to a feasible operational scenario, the DDP model achieved a cost reduction of 28.35%, optimizing the standard budget for a 100-unit residential condominium from USD 29,700 to USD 21,280, while ensuring a supply lead time of 20 days. Furthermore, the Markov chain analysis yielded a steady-state compliance probability of 70.9%, identifying a failure risk of 6.0%, which highlights the need for contingency planning. The proposed approach enables small and medium-sized enterprises (SMEs) in the natural gas installation services sector to transition from empirical decision-making to a data-driven and scientific management framework, enhancing both financial sustainability and operational reliability in large-scale residential projects. | |
